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ians arrive at your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an to address your specific needs. This includes identifying the source of the water, assessing the extent of the damage, and developing a plan to restore your property to its original condition.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use specialized equipment to extract water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ums and pumps. Our technicians work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ing downtime and preventing further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our technicians use specialized equipment to dry out your property, including air movers and dehumidifiers. This helps to prevent further damage, reduces the risk of mold and bacterial growth, and speeds up the restoration process.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to sanitize and disinfect surfaces, including walls, floors, and furniture. This helps to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ria, ensuring a healthy and safe environment for your business to operate in.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Completion

Our technicians conduct a final inspection to ensure your property has been fully restored to its original condition. We make any necessary repairs, replace damaged materials, and prov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work completed.

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ors can show the presence of mold and mildew, which can spread quickly and cause serious health problems.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your business,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show water damage or leaks, which can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or excessive moisture, which can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Discolored or Faded Paint

Discolored or faded paint can show water damage or excessive moisture, which can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. If you notice discolored or faded paint,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show water damage or a problem with your plumbing system. If you notice unusual sounds or leaks,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can show a serious health problem. If you notice visible signs of mold or mildew, it’s essential to investigate and address the issue quickly.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ak with minimal damage Yes No You can likely handle a small water leak with minimal damage yourself,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Large water leak with extensive damage No Yes A large water leak with extensive dam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ore your property to its original condition.
Water damage in a high-traffic area No Yes Water damage in a high-traffic area needs prompt attention to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ment for your customers and employees.
Water damage with vis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Visible signs of mold or mildew need spec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to safely and effectively remove the mold and mildew.
Water damage in a commercial kitchen or bathroom No Yes Water damage in a commercial kitchen or bathroom needs specialized equipment and expertise to restore the area to its original condition and ensure a safe environment for your customers and employees.
Water damage with a complex insurance claim No Yes A complex insurance claim needs specialized expertise to navigate the claims process and 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ost In Forney, TX

The cost of commercial water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Forney, TX.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of the damage and a customized plan to restore your property to its original condition.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water and the equipment needed to extract it.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ry it out.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 The cost of sanitizing and disinfecting dep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to safely and effectively remove mold and mildew.
Final Inspection and Completion $500 – $2,000 The cost of the final inspection and completion dep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to ensure your property has been fully restored to its original condition.
More Repairs $1,000 – $10,000 The cost of more repairs depends on the extent of the damage and the materials needed to repair or replace them.
